Secondly, PT USDA Seroja Jaya Batam's location in Batam offers strategic advantages for import and export activities. Batam's status as a free trade zone means that companies can benefit from reduced tariffs and streamlined customs procedures. This can lead to significant cost savings and faster turnaround times. Additionally, Batam's proximity to Singapore, a major transportation hub, makes it easy to access international markets. This can be a major advantage for companies looking to expand their global reach.
